Artwork Description

Intergenerational intention. Reframe trauma, grow little seed.
Epigenetics, a term first coined by embryologist Conrad Waddington in 1942 relates to gene phenotype and genotype, the word in the literal sense meaning 'above the genes'. This piece is in relation to the more recent field of transgenerational epigenetics and its role in transgenerational trauma. ( one of a limited series of 50 prints)

Artist Bio

Hello! I'm Jade, a visual artist originally from the south coast of Victoria (Boonwurrung/ Bunurong Country). Prior to moving to Nambour, I lived on Waiben in the Torres Strait (Kaurareg Country) for almost a decade. Although art has always been an important part of my life, it was only in 2020 that I discovered watercolours and became captivated by the medium's unique qualities.

Currently, both my studio, and my home are located in Naamba (Kabi Kabi/ Gubbi Gubbi Country). In addition to creating art, I conduct watercolour workshops to share my techniques and passion with others. I live and breathe my arts practice and was honoured to be a finalist in the Du Reitz Art Awards in 2022, 2023, and 2024. I completed a Visual Arts Diploma in 2024 and am currently in The Refinery cohort of 2024, R 6.0.

My work focuses on blending realism and abstract elements to create pieces that integrate both styles. I find endless inspiration in nature, change, and equally in human behaviour. We’re all just falling forward through life, and I find so much beauty in the chaos of it all.
